About This Audiobook

Explore a lesser-known chapter of Picasso’s life in ‘Cooking for Picasso’ by Camille Aubray. This literary gem weaves together romance, mystery, and French culinary delights with stunning detail. The narrative transports listeners to the idyllic French Riviera during spring 1936, where artist and his muse navigate a passionate affair amidst political upheaval. Mozhan Marnò’s eloquent narration adds depth and emotion, bringing each scene to life in vivid clarity.

Editor's Review ★★★★☆

AudioBook Atlas

Mozhan Marnò's performance is nothing short of extraordinary, her voice imbued with the grace and poise required for this delicate tale. The pacing is masterful, balancing the passionate romance and political intrigue seamlessly. Each character’s voice is distinct and well-defined, making it easy to immerse oneself in the story. However, at times the narrative can feel overly descriptive, which might slow down some listeners’ enjoyment. Nonetheless, ‘Cooking for Picasso’ remains a compelling listen that will captivate fans of historical fiction and literature alike.
